Answer

Based on your requirement to thicken massage oil for easier application without spillage, you need an oil gelling agent.

A suitable natural option for creating a harder oil gel texture is Oil Thick™ Hard. This product uses Dextrin Palmitate as its active ingredient, which is derived from natural sources.

How to use Oil Thick™ Hard:

  • Usage Rate: You can use Oil Thick™ Hard at a concentration of 0.1% to 10% of your total oil formulation. A higher percentage will result in a thicker, harder gel.
  • Mixing Method: It needs to be mixed into the oil or hydrocarbons (like Isododecane, Isohexadecane, or LipidSoft types) and heated to 75-90°C until the powder is fully dissolved and homogeneous. Then, let it cool to solidify.

Using Oil Thick™ Hard will help transform your liquid massage oil into a more solid or semi-solid texture, making it easier to handle and apply precisely.
